Specific AM, l, as a function of scaled radius for old stars in three direct merger remnants. For each encounter a pair of plots is shown, where stars are selected on their heights above (or below) the galaxy midplane: |z|    ≤ 1 kpc (upper panels) and |z|    > 1 kpc (lower panels). In each panel stars originally in the primary galaxy are shown as black points, stars originally in the satellite as blue points, and satellite stars with |z|    > 5 kpc as red points. The specific AM is in units of 100 kpc km s-1.
